1. 程式人生 > >Python 十進位制轉換為二進位制 高位補零

Python 十進位制轉換為二進位制 高位補零

這裡需要使用內建函式''.format()

高位補零

>>> a = 2
>>> b = '{:08b}'.format(a)

輸出結果為八位二進位制,且高位補零。

高位不補零

>>> b = '{:8b}'.format(a)

輸出結果為八位二進位制,但是高位不補零。

需要注意的是,輸出的結果型別都為str型別。